Lagos Seals Ikoyi Property Over Alleged Untreated Sewage Discharge

The Lagos State Government has sealed a property on Manuwa Street in Ikoyi over alleged discharge of untreated sewage into a canal.

The property, located at No. 5, Manuwa Street, was sealed on Wednesday by officials of the Lagos State Wastewater Management Office.

The enforcement followed complaints from residents and investigations that reportedly confirmed the environmental violation.

Commissioner for the Environment and Water Resources, Tokunbo Wahab, disclosed the development in a post on his official X handle.

Wahab said the property was sealed for what he described as the deliberate and continuous release of untreated sewage into a canal.

According to him, the discharge was allegedly carried out through a non-functional and abandoned sewage treatment plant on the premises.

The commissioner also said the property was being maintained in an unsanitary condition.

He added that the situation had created foul odour, environmental nuisance and possible public health risks for residents in the area.

Wahab said the state government acted after receiving public complaints and carrying out investigations into the alleged infractions.

He urged residents, property owners and facility managers to comply with approved wastewater management standards.

According to him, proper sewage treatment and disposal are necessary to protect public health and preserve the environment.

The commissioner warned that anyone found violating Lagos environmental laws would face appropriate sanctions.

He added that offenders could also be prosecuted in line with the state’s environmental regulations.

Wahab reaffirmed the Lagos State Government’s commitment to strict enforcement of environmental laws.

He said the government would continue to take action against practices that threaten sanitation, public health and environmental safety across the state.
